Excel多数据库管理技巧,如何一行实现数据整合?
Excel一行多数据库实现的核心方法主要有:1、利用零代码开发平台(如简道云)实现数据同步;2、通过VBA脚本批量写入多个数据库;3、借助第三方数据中间件连接Excel与数据库;4、使用Power Query等数据集成工具进行处理。 其中,利用零代码开发平台(如简道云)是最为高效和便捷的方式。用户无需编程基础,只需通过简单拖拽和配置,即可将Excel中的一行数据同时写入到多个不同的数据库,实现多源同步操作,大幅提升企业数据管理效率。例如,简道云平台支持直接导入Excel表格,并能通过流程自动推送至所需数据库,极大降低人工操作风险和技术门槛。官网地址: https://www.jiandaoyun.com/register?utm_src=nbwzseonlzc;
《excel如何一行多数据库》
一、EXCEL一行多数据库场景及需求分析
在实际企业管理或业务流程中,经常会遇到以下场景:
- 需要将Excel表格中的同一条记录,同时写入多个业务系统对应的数据库(如ERP、CRM、财务系统等)。
- 企业内部存在多种异构数据库(MySQL、SQL Server、Oracle等),需要批量同步或分发相同的数据。
- 希望降低IT技术门槛,让非技术人员也能完成复杂的数据同步任务。
这些需求背后的共同挑战包括:手动操作效率低下,出错率高,缺乏自动化流程,以及难以满足实时性和一致性的要求。因此,企业越来越倾向于采用自动化的数据集成工具或零代码开发平台来解决这些问题。
二、EXCEL一行多数据库的主流解决方案对比
下面我们以表格方式,对目前常用的四种主流方案进行对比:
| 方案 | 技术门槛 | 自动化程度 | 数据安全性 | 成本投入 | 适用对象 |
|---|---|---|---|---|---|
| 零代码开发平台(简道云) | 极低 | 很高 | 高 | 低/灵活 | 企业全员 |
| VBA脚本+ODBC | 较高 | 一般 | 一般 | 较低 | IT人员 |
| 第三方数据中间件 | 中等 | 高 | 高 | 中至高 | 中大型企业 |
| Power Query/Power BI | 中等 | 高 | 高 | 中至高 | 数据分析专业人员 |
由上表可见,零代码开发平台(如简道云)在易用性、安全性与成本之间表现最优,适合绝大多数企业用户和非IT背景员工快速搭建“Excel到多库”的自动化流程。
三、利用简道云实现Excel一行多库操作详细步骤
步骤流程如下:
- 注册并登录简道云账号
- 打开官网 https://www.jiandaoyun.com/register?utm_src=nbwzseonlzc; 注册账号。
- 登录进入控制台。
- 新建应用并上传Excel文件
- 创建新应用,选择“表单导入”功能。
- 上传并解析目标Excel文件,每个字段自动映射为表单字段。
- 配置数据推送规则
- 在应用设计器内设置“工作流”,定义当有新数据或指定条件触发时执行动作。
- 添加“推送到外部数据库”节点,可选择对接多个不同类型的数据库(MySQL, SQL Server, Oracle等)。
- 设置多目标同步
- 在一个流程内,可串联多个推送节点,实现“一行数据,同步写入N个库”。
- 支持字段映射转换和错误处理机制,提高灵活性与容错能力。
- 测试与上线运行
- 模拟一次导入及推送过程,检查每个目标库是否成功收到对应的数据。
- 正式上线后,实现全自动、多源实时同步。
流程图示意
1.Excel上传 -> 2.字段映射 -> 3.触发工作流 -> 4.分别推送至各目标库优势说明
- 无需编程经验,上手即用;
- 支持复杂条件过滤和动态字段映射;
- 提供日志审计功能,便于追踪异常;
- 灵活扩展,可随时增加新的目标库或调整规则。
四、多种技术路线详细解读及适用建议
- 零代码开发平台(以简道云为例)
优点:
- 拖拽式操作,全程可视化配置;
- 与主流数据库无缝兼容;
- 可接入API实现更高级的数据集成;
- 降低了维护成本和人力投入;
案例:某制造企业通过简道云搭建“采购单据分发系统”,实现每条采购记录自动分发至ERP和供应链管理系统两大独立库,有效保证了信息一致性与业务协同。
- VBA脚本+ODBC连接
步骤:
- 编写VBA宏,实现逐行读取并用ODBC驱动分别插入各目标库;
- 适用于小规模或临时批量导入场景;
局限:
- 对编程能力有较高要求,不推荐给普通业务用户;
- 易受环境限制,如驱动兼容问题、安全策略限制等;
- 第三方中间件工具
如Kettle (Pentaho)、DataX等ETL工具,可以设计定时作业,将Excel内容批量抽取后分发到各类关系型/非关系型数据库。
特点:
- 支持大批量、多类型数据转换及调度管理;
- 配置复杂度较高,对IT运维有一定依赖;
- Power Query/Power BI方法
常见于报表分析领域,通过连接器将内容加载进不同的数据服务,再利用DAX表达式做进一步处理,但对于“直接同步至多个事务型生产库”并不完全适合,更偏向于分析类需求。
五、一行多库实际应用场景举例及效果评估
应用场景举例
- 跨部门审批流转:销售录单后,同步推送信息到财务审核系统及仓储出库系统两套独立数据库。
- 多地分支机构协同办公:总部录入人事变更,一键写入全国各地门店的人事子系统后台。
- 外部合作伙伴对账:项目结算明细从总部ERP输出,经整理后分别同步给合作银行与监管单位专属账务系统。
效果评估
| 指标 | 使用前 | 使用零代码平台后 |
|---|---|---|
| 操作人工工时 | 人工手动,每小时10~30条 | 全自动,每小时上千条 |
| 错误率 | 容易漏传/误传,高达5%~15% | 接近0%,异常可追溯 |
| 运维难度 | 跨部门沟通困难,高依赖IT | 表单负责人自主管理 |
| 实时性 | 延迟分钟~小时级别 | 实时秒级 |
六、安全性与合规性保障措施解析
任何涉及敏感信息跨库传输的解决方案,都必须关注如下关键问题:
- 权限隔离——按角色细分权限,仅授权必要数据访问权限,有效防止越权操作。
- 日志审计——全程记录所有读写行为,一旦出现异常可溯源追查责任人。
- 网络加密——采用SSL/TLS加密通道保障链路安全,防止数据泄露风险。
- 数据校验——支持校验规则配置,如唯一性验证、防止重复插入等机制。
对于采用简道云此类SaaS服务,其自身已通过ISO27001等国际信息安全认证,并提供完善的安全防护体系,为企业级客户提供可靠保障。
七、未来发展趋势&优化建议
随着数字化转型深入推进,“无代码/低代码+智能化运维”将成为主流。建议企业在选型过程中关注以下几点:
- 优先考虑具备开放生态的平台产品,如API接口丰富,可二次集成扩展功能;
- 注重平台厂商的信息安全资质以及稳定运维能力;
- 推广全员参与的数据治理文化,让更多业务部门自主掌控关键流程,加速创新落地;
对于已经部署类似方案的组织,应定期复盘同步效果,根据实际反馈持续优化规则设定,实现更智能、更弹性的跨域协同能力。
总结 综上所述,通过借助零代码开发平台如简道云,无需传统复杂编程,即可轻松实现“Excel一行,多目标异构数据库”的智能同步,不仅显著提升了效率,也保证了安全合规。建议结合自身实际需求优先试用此类工具,并逐步推广到更多业务环节,加速数字化办公进程。如需进一步深化实践,可免费体验100+行业管理模板资源,无需下载,即开即用:
100+企业管理系统模板免费使用>>>无需下载,在线安装: https://s.fanruan.com/l0cac
精品问答:
Excel如何实现一行多数据库的数据同步?
我在使用Excel处理多个数据库时,想知道如何让Excel中的一行数据同时同步更新到多个数据库,避免重复输入和数据不一致。有没有什么简单高效的方法可以实现这一功能?
要实现Excel一行数据同步到多个数据库,通常通过以下步骤:
- 使用VBA宏编写脚本,实现数据自动推送。
- 借助ODBC或OLE DB连接,实现Excel与不同数据库的链接。
- 利用Power Query进行多源数据整合和更新。
例如,利用VBA连接SQL Server和MySQL数据库,当Excel某行数据修改时,触发宏将修改内容分别传输至两个数据库。根据微软调研数据显示,通过自动化脚本可减少70%以上的手动操作错误,提高效率。
如何在Excel中通过公式或插件实现一行对应多个数据库字段映射?
我想让Excel的一行数据能够自动映射到不同数据库表中的多个字段,但不清楚是用公式还是需要额外插件支持,哪种方法更适合且易于维护?
实现多字段映射可以采用以下两种方式:
| 方法 | 优点 | 缺点 |
|---|---|---|
| Excel公式 | 易操作,无需编程 | 功能有限,不支持复杂同步 |
| 插件(如Power Query) | 支持多源连接,强大转换功能 | 学习成本较高 |
建议使用Power Query插件,它支持连接多个数据库源,并通过自定义列映射实现字段对应。例如,将Excel列A映射到MySQL的user_name字段,同时列B映射到SQL Server的email字段。
使用Excel一行多数据库时如何确保数据一致性和安全性?
我担心在将同一条记录同步到多个数据库过程中,会出现数据不一致或者安全漏洞,请问有哪些有效措施保障数据的一致性和安全性?
保障数据一致性和安全性的关键措施包括:
- 事务管理:通过VBA或中间件支持分布式事务,确保操作原子性。
- 数据校验:在写入前后进行完整性校验,比如哈希对比。
- 权限控制:限制Excel文件及宏执行权限,只允许授权用户操作。
- 使用加密连接(SSL/TLS)保护传输安全。
根据Gartner报告显示,采用事务管理结合校验机制可将同步错误率降低至1%以下,大幅提升系统稳定性。
是否有推荐的工具或模板方便实现Excel一行多数据库操作?
作为非专业程序员,我希望找到现成的工具或模板,让我快速上手,将Excel中的单行数据批量写入多个不同类型的数据库,有哪些推荐吗?
推荐使用以下工具及资源:
- Power Query:微软官方免费插件,支持多种数据库连接及数据转换。
- Access VBA模板:适合小型项目,可定制化导出到SQL Server、Oracle等。
- 第三方集成平台如Zapier、Integromat,可以无代码方式配置跨库同步流程。
- GitHub上开源项目,如“excel-to-multidb-sync”提供示例代码与模板。
这些工具结合详细文档和案例,可帮助非专业用户以较低门槛完成复杂的数据同步任务。
文章版权归"
转载请注明出处:https://www.jiandaoyun.com/nblog/87438/
温馨提示:文章由AI大模型生成,如有侵权,联系 mumuerchuan@gmail.com
删除。